Repairs to Sash Windows

If you have wooden sash windows, it's worth thinking about window restoration to bring them back to their former glory. The cost is much less than replacement, and can increase the life span of your windows by a number of years. It also helps to conserve energy and is also environmentally friendly. It is essential to repair any areas of damage and prepare the surface for repainting. It is generally done by removing rust, deep losses and splinters before filling these areas with a wooden hardener or filler.

Draught proofing can help reduce the amount of air leaking through the sash window. It can significantly reduce noise and heat loss and save you money on your energy costs. It's a simple and low-cost option that won't alter the appearance of your home.

Many homeowners who own sash windows are contemplating replacing them with modern double glazing. However, this is not always the best option for a period property. Not only are uPVC windows costly and expensive, but they can harm the look of your house. A better solution is to choose a draft blocking system to keep the warm air in and cold out.

The draught-proofing system can be installed inside the existing sash windows without damaging them. It will stop draughts, decrease noise and heat loss and help preserve your original features.

If the windows are cloudy it could be because the seal has been damaged. This can allow moisture to enter the room and can cause problems for many homeowners. Some companies will inform homeowners that they can resolve this by drilling a small hole into the glass to drain the moisture. However, this method is not efficient and could damage the frame of the window.

Wood windows made from hardy old-growth trees can last for centuries if they are maintained and restored. National Park Service Preservation Brief 9 Repair of Historic Timber Windows recommends replacing just a single component that has become damaged, Double Glazing Repair such as an edging or a muntin instead of the entire window. Restoration experts can do this while maintaining the appearance of a historical building and avoid the waste of unnecessary replacements.
